Rhodelia, KY Radon Mitigation and Testing
Rhodelia sits in Meade County within the Louisville metropolitan area, where limestone bedrock and residential properties with basements create favorable conditions for radon accumulation. While specific testing data for the 40161 zip code area is currently limited, the geological setting suggests homeowners should prioritize radon testing. Given the regional geology and foundation types common to this area, professional testing remains the only reliable way to determine individual home radon levels.

Rhodelia Radon Facts
Key details about the radon risk profile for Rhodelia and the 40161 zip code area.
Rhodelia and the 40161 zip code are located in Meade County, which has an EPA assigned Radon Zone of 2. A radon zone of 2 predicts an average indoor radon screening level between 2 and 4 pCi/L. The EPA recommends testing every home regardless of zone classification.
